Candy Comics #2

Jan 1944 · Wm. H. Wise & Co. · 0.10 USD
☆ Be the first to review + Add to your collection — Join free

Candy Comics #2 is an anthology featuring multiple stories. "Mopey" follows a moose who becomes entangled in complications when his friend needs a moose head for his parlor wall, leading to a series of comedic misadventures as Mopey tries to help. Another story tells of Hilton, a young performer in a circus act with his family whose act falls apart during wartime; he eventually enlists and becomes a decorated war hero after a daring grenade attack against enemy positions in the Pacific. "Scoop Scuttle" follows a newspaper editor dealing with various workplace crises, including conflicts with his staff and a troublesome tea company representative, while navigating gossip and office chaos.
